I took a trip across the pond to visit my brother and sister-in-law in Harrogate, a charming town near Leeds in North Yorkshire. Think cobblestone streets, cozy cafés, constant rain, and the kind of calm that makes you slow way down (maybe a little too much cause the rain lol ).

→ Flick Coffee – Maple sea salt latte (unreal)
→Day trip to Nipon – Where James Herriot actually lived (All Creatures Great & Small)
→York day trip – About 45 minutes away and worth the trip
→Bolton Abby - a historic ruins then drive up to Appletreewick and grab a bite from a 16-century historic pub (Craven Arms Pub) Want to really feel like a local go here!
→Bettys Tea Room – An iconic stop
→M&S – The UK’s version of Target
→Food & coffee – Spice Culture, No.35, Domo, Knoops (the BEST hot chocolate!)
